  • Reaction of Phenanthrene-9,10-dione with Phenanthrene-9,10-diol: Synthesis and Characterization of the Firstortho-Quinhydrone Derivative
    作者:Fausto Calderazzo、Claudia Forte、Fabio Marchetti、Guido Pampaloni、Laura Pieretti
    DOI:10.1002/hlca.200490076
    日期:2004.4
    Treatment of phenanthrene-9,10-dione (PQ) with phenanthrene-9,10-diol (PQH2), as prepared by catalytic hydrogenation of PQ, in toluene solution or in the solid state afforded crystalline ‘9,10-phenanthrenequinhydrone’ (PQH), the first example of an ortho-quinhydrone. PQH was characterized by analytical and spectroscopic methods, including X-ray and CP/MAS 13C-NMR analyses. The crystal structure of
    通过在甲苯溶液中或固态催化氢化PQ制备的-9,10-二醇(PQH 2)处理-9,10-二酮(PQH ),得到结晶的'9,10-基喹hydr酮' (PQH),邻苯二甲酮的第一个例子。PQH通过分析和光谱方法进行表征,包括X射线和CP / MAS 13 C-NMR分析。PQH的晶体结构显示成对的平面分子通过H键连接,并以平行于晶体学轴a的列组织。比较了PQH的固态结构与母体化合物PQ和PQH 2的固态结构,后者是首次报告。发现PQH仅在固态下是稳定的,组分PQ和PQH 2在溶解于甚至低极性的介质如甲苯中时形成。
